Who won Rodriguez vs Silva?
Bruno Silva beat Victor Rodriguez by knockout in the 1st round during the prelims of UFC Vegas 27, on Saturday 22nd May 2021 in the United States.
The fight was scheduled to take place over 3 rounds in the Flyweight division, which meant the weight limit was 125 pounds (8.9 stone or 56.7 KG).
Rodriguez vs Silva stats
Victor Rodriguez stepped into the octagon with a record of 5 wins, 3 losses and 0 draws, 5 of those wins coming by the way of knock out.
Bruno Silva made his way to the cage with a record of 11 wins, 5 losses and 2 draws, 4 of those wins coming by knock out and 3 by submission.
Bruno Silva marked his 8th fight for them, having made his own debut for the promotion in 2019.
Victor Rodriguez's UFC record stood at 0-1-0, while Bruno Silva's came in at 4-3-0.
The stats suggested Rodriguez had a massive power advantage over Silva, boasting a 100% knock out percentage over Silva's 36%.
If the fight went to the ground, their records suggested Silva had a large advantage over Rodriguez, boasting a 27% submission rate over Rodriguez's 0%.
Victor Rodriguez was the younger man by 2 years, at 32 years old.
Rodriguez had a height advantage of 1 inch over Silva. That also extended to a 1-inch reach advantage.
Rodriguez was the less experienced professional fighter, having had 10 fewer fights, and made his debut in 2012, 1 year and 10 months later than Silva, whose first professional fight was in 2011. He had fought 45 less professional rounds, 11 to Silva's 56.
